Three people pull simultaneously on a stubborn donkey. Jack pulls eastward with a force of 78.5 N, Jill pulls with 71.7 N in the northeast direction, and Jane pulls to the southeast with 143 N. (Since the donkey is involved with such uncoordinated people, who can blame it for being stubborn?) Find the magnitude of the net force the people exert on the donkey.What is the direction of the net force? Express this as the angle from the east direction between 0° and 90°, with a positive sign for north of east and a negative sign for south of east.

Explanation / Answer

Forces f = 71.7 i

           f ' = 71.7cos 45 i + 71.7 sin 45 j

              = 50.7 i +50.7 j

          f" = 143 cos 45 i + 143 sin 45 ( -j)

              = 101.12 i – 101.12 j

Net force F = f + f ' + f "

                    = 78.5 i + 50.7 i +50.7 j + 101.12 i – 101.12 j

                    = 230.32 i -50.42 j

Magnitude of F

       F = [ 230.32 2 + (-50.42) 2 ]

          = 235.77 N

Let F makes an angle with east along south then,

tan = 50.42/ 230.32

                  = 12.35 o
